Lim Doubles Through Nitsche; Busts Badziakouski

Level 13 : 120,000/240,000, 240,000 ante
Chin Wei Lim
Chin Wei Lim

Dominik Nitsche raised from the hijack and called the shove of Chin Wei Lim for 2,800,000 in the big blind.

Chin Wei Lim: {j-Spades}{j-Clubs}
Dominik Nitsche: {4-Hearts}{4-Clubs}

The board came {k-Clubs}{q-Spades}{9-Hearts}{3-Hearts}{5-Hearts} and Lim doubled.

One hand later, Christoph Vogelsang raised to 480,000 with the {8-Diamonds}{8-Hearts} and Mikita Badziakouski moved all in for 1,855,000. Lim just called in the small blind and Phil Ivey mucked {j-Spades}{j-Clubs} after a few seconds in the big blind, as did Vogelsang.

Mikita Badziakouski: {9-Clubs}{9-Diamonds}
Chin Wei Lim: {a-Diamonds}{a-Hearts}

The board came {k-Hearts}{10-Hearts}{6-Spades}{a-Spades}{10-Spades} and Badziakouski was drawing dead on the turn to reduce the field to the final 14 players.
